Select a perfectly level area in your yard. It must be clear of rocks, roots, and debris. Lay out the included ground cloth on the chosen spot. This step is crucial for the longevity of your pool liner and the stability of the entire structure.
Use the Easy Lock System to snap the bottom rails and vertical supports together. This part is surprisingly straightforward and does not require any tools. Ensure all connections are fully clicked into place before proceeding.
Drape the liner over the assembled frame, ensuring it is centered and smooth. Start filling the pool with a few inches of water. As the water level rises, carefully smooth out any wrinkles in the liner from the center outwards. This prevents trapped air and uneven spots.
Once the liner is in place, install the top rails and end caps to lock the liner securely in place. This creates the final structural shape of the pool.
Follow the instructions to connect the sand filter pump and saltwater system. This involves connecting hoses from the pool to the pump and ensuring all O-rings are lubricated and tight for a leak-free seal.
Continue filling the pool to the recommended level. Once full, turn on the pump and add the required amount of salt. Use a test kit to balance the water chemistry, checking pH, alkalinity, and stabilizer levels for crystal-clear water.
Run the filter pump for 8-12 hours daily. Skim the surface for debris, vacuum the floor weekly, and backwash the sand filter as indicated by the pressure gauge. This routine keeps the water inviting all season long.

The single most important factor for a successful installation is a perfectly level surface. Consider using sand or a dedicated pool pad to ensure the ground is flawlessly flat. This prevents structural stress and liner damage.
Use pool-grade solar salt or evaporated salt for your saltwater system. Avoid table salt or rock salt, as they contain additives that can cloud the water or damage the system.
While the included manual vacuum works, a robotic cleaner will save you hours of manual labor and keep the pool floor spotless with minimal effort. This is a worthy investment for a pool this size.
You can find a great robotic cleaner to pair with this pool shop for an automatic pool cleaner.
Regular testing is essential for a saltwater pool. Use a reliable test kit to check chlorine, pH, alkalinity, and salt levels. Balanced chemistry prevents algae growth and protects your equipment.
When you are not swimming, use a solar cover. It will heat your pool naturally, reduce evaporation, and keep debris out, which cuts down on your heating and filtration costs.
If you live in a freezing climate, proper winterization is vital. Drain the water to the appropriate level, remove and store the pump and filter, and secure the pool cover tightly to prevent damage from ice and snow.
Do not wait for the pressure gauge to get too high. Backwashing your sand filter regularly ensures optimal water flow and filtration efficiency, keeping your pool water sparkling.

The sand filter does not need cleaning like a cartridge filter. Instead, you backwash it. You should backwash the filter when the pressure gauge reading rises 8-10 PSI above the clean starting pressure. This typically needs to be done once a week or more during heavy use.
